Contemporary Collectible Vase Hand Painted Porcelain Ceramic

About the Item

Handcrafted from the finest terracotta, the Tarquinia Cassata vase has light blue brushstrokes floating on a warm pink enamel surface. The top is crowned by a rough-edged rim, and interspersed with lively blue, green and red silicon inserts. The overrall effect reminds of an Italian dessert cake, the cassata, hence its name. Geranium vase, Ø 26 x 25 H Tarquinia Collection Hand painted enamel, fine clay with silicon inserts Made in Italy Coralla Maiuri has been working for many years with different materials. Her recent production includes ceramics where she expresses freely her creativity. Her creations look like fairytales and yet familiar. Their earthy surfaces, golden stains, graphic signs, colored brushstrokes, iridescent surfaces and original inserts spark a lively resonance. Each of Coralla's vases shows her taste for experimentation with color and material. The Tarquinia Collection was created in 2017 at her country house during a hot summer week.

Contemporary Yellow & Gold Porcelain Handmade Vase
By Coralla Maiuri
Located in Roma, RM
Coralla Maiuri created the Lava Vases Collection in 2018. The Yellow & Gold Vase is one of her largest unique pieces, and takes the lava concept further. Its bright, slightly crackled yellow surface is increasingly covered by a dripping white, brown and blue lava of spongy texture emerging from the mouth with golden reflexes, flowing all the way past the base and on to the flat surface around its base. Measures: Ø32 x 41H. Coralla Maiuri has created artworks for over thirty years. Alongside art she designs and decorates tableware, furniture, lamps and textiles. She lives in Rome, is married and has two sons...
